Wearable Biosensors

Hack health data. Interface with PPG, ECG, and Accelerometers to build health monitoring apps and algorithms.

Your watch knows your heart rate. This course teaches the engineering behind wearables. You will understand the physics of PPG (optical heart rate) and ECG (electrical heart) sensors. Learn to process raw sensor data to calculate Heart Rate Variability (HRV), sleep stages, and step counts. We cover Bluetooth Low Energy (BLE) profiles for health devices and data privacy standards (HIPAA) for health apps. Build the next generation of digital health tools.
